How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Gainesville?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Gainesville Studio Apartments | $1,512 | $899 | $2,306 |
| Gainesville 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,433 | $795 | $2,790 |
| Gainesville 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,498 | $730 | $3,400 |
| Gainesville 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,645 | $575 | $7,451 |
| Gainesville 4 Bedroom Apartments | $998 | $495 | $8,641 |
| Gainesville 5 Bedroom Apartments | $1,865 | $829 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about Short-term Gainesville Apartments
What is the Cheapest Short-term apartment in Gainesville?
Currently the most affordable Short-term Apartment in Gainesville is at University Commons listed at $599.
How much is the average rent for a Short-term Gainesville Apartment?
The average rent for a Short-term Apartment in Gainesville is $2,417.
What is the largest Short-term Gainesville Apartment for rent?
Today's Short-term apartment with the most square footage in Gainesville is a 2,992 square feet unit starting from $9,988 at 406 NE 7th Ave.
What is the average size for Gainesville Short-term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Short-term rental in Gainesville is currently at 892 sq ft.
